Utah Admin. Code R590-149-7 - Appeal
(1) The complainant
may appeal the decision of the director to the commissioner by filing an appeal
within ten working days of receipt of the director's decision.
(2) The appeal shall be filed in writing, or
in another accessible format reasonably suited to the complainant's
ability.
(3)
(a) The commissioner may name an assistant to
help with the appeal.
(b) Neither
the director, the ADA coordinator , nor the designee may be the commissioner's
assistant for the appeal.
(4) The appeal shall describe, in sufficient
detail, why the director's decision does not effectively address the
complainant's requirements.
(5)
(a) The commissioner shall review the ADA
coordinator's recommendation, the director's decision, and the issues raised on
appeal prior to reaching a decision.
(b) The commissioner may direct additional
investigation, as necessary.
(6) The commissioner shall consult with
representatives from any other state agency that may be affected by the
decision, as provided in Subsection
R590-149-6(6).
(7) The final written decision
shall be issued by the commissioner within 15 working days of receiving the
appeal.
(8) If the commissioner is
unable to reach a final decision within 15 working days, the qualified
individual will be notified that the final decision is being delayed and given
an estimate of the additional time needed to reach a decision.
